Abstract:
Correspondence (typed and handwritten), essays, unpublished poem and song by noted California historian, Theodore Hittell.
Also includes correspondence to Hittel family members by writers Charles Loomis and Lincoln Steffens.

Theodore Henry Hittell was a historian, state senator, and writer. He is known for his histories of California as well as
his association with John "Grizzly" Adams.
